Freeberg Industrial Fabrication Announces Grand Opening of 160,000 Square-Foot Manufacturing Facility in Eloy
Published: 09/17/2026
Sheet metal manufacturer Freeberg’s new Eloy manufacturing facility will create up to 200 jobs at full scale
ELOY, Ariz. (Sept. 16, 2026) — The City of Eloy today celebrated the ribbon cutting of Freeberg Industrial Fabrication’s new 160,000-square-foot manufacturing facility, a site that more than doubles the company’s total footprint.
The event brought together leadership from Freeberg, Eloy City Council and Chamber of Commerce, the Arizona Commerce Authority (ACA) and the Greater Phoenix Economic Council (GPEC), along with other local business and community partners.

Freeberg is a certified manufacturer of sheet metal and structural steel parts, providing a full range of manufacturing services including metal cutting, forming, welding, painting, and electro-mechanical assembly, as well as an engineering team that provides build-to-print planning and original engineering design services. Freeberg has the capacity to handle large, heavy parts made of carbon steel, stainless steel, aluminum, and other metals.
At the new site, located at 5610 N. Sunland Gin Rd, Eloy, AZ, 85131, Freeberg will assemble reciprocating engine power generation packages and other large-scale electro-mechanical systems. This will mirror the company’s Escondido, California operations with an enhanced capacity for handling large, heavy components.
The company has already hired 40 employees at its Eloy facility and expects to reach about 75 by the end of 2026 and 200 by the end of 2027. Interested applicants can view open positions at the company’s website.

In Eloy, Freeberg has new access to serve customers across the southwestern United States with increased production capabilities and reduced delivery times. Sitting along the Interstate 10 corridor between Greater Phoenix and Tucson, Freeberg has access to major transportation routes, labor markets and industrial development opportunities, aligning with the company’s goal of faster regional delivery and continued expansion in the southwest.
Freeberg Industrial Fabrication’s expansion into Eloy represents a capital investment of up to $12 million in equipment, facility fit-out, and related investments through 2026 and 2027.

About Hill & Smith PLC
Hill & Smith PLC, a leading provider of solutions that enhance the resilience of vital infrastructure and the built environment, employs approximately 4,500 people across autonomous, customer-focused operating businesses based in the UK, USA, and India, with a Group office in the UK. Hill & Smith PLC is quoted on the London Stock Exchange (LSE: HILS.L).
Hill & Smith PLC’s operating companies are organized into three divisions: US Engineered Solutions; UK & India Engineered Solutions; and Galvanizing Services. The US Engineered Solutions businesses provide composite and steel solutions for infrastructure construction, including energy transmission and distribution, data centers, waterfront protection, transportation, and other industrial facilities, along with engineered supports for the water, power, and liquid natural gas markets, seismic protection solutions for commercial construction, road work zone safety products, and off-grid solar lighting and power solutions. The UK & India Engineered Solutions businesses supply products and services for transport infrastructure, residential construction, data centers, and other industrial and commercial construction, including hostile vehicle mitigation (HVM) and off-grid solar lighting solutions, while the India business manufactures engineered supports primarily for energy markets. The Galvanizing Services division, based in the US and UK, increases the sustainability and maintenance-free life of steel products including structural steelwork, lighting, bridges, and other products for infrastructure and construction end markets.
